In the early hours of Thursday, May 22, 2025, Bitcoin shattered previous records, soaring to an unprecedented $110,707. This milestone isn’t just a number; it’s a testament to the evolving landscape of cryptocurrency, influenced by global regulatory shifts and growing institutional interest.

The Catalyst: US Regulatory Developments

The surge in Bitcoin’s price is largely attributed to optimistic sentiments surrounding the United States’ approach to cryptocurrency regulation. The launch of the Guiding and Establishing National Innovation for U.S.  Stablecoins Act (GENIUS Act) has been a significant driver. This bipartisan bill aims to provide a clear framework for stablecoins, addressing long-standing uncertainties in the crypto market.

President Trump’s administration has shown a pro-crypto stance, with initiatives like the establishment of a Strategic Bitcoin Price Reserve. Such moves have instilled confidence among investors, signaling a more structured and supportive environment for digital assets in the US.

Institutional Influx: The New Wave of Investment

The regulatory clarity has paved the way for substantial institutional investments. Major financial entities, including JPMorgan Chase and BlackRock, have expanded their crypto offerings. Significantly, BlackRock’s iShares Bitcoin Trust attracted $6.5 billion in inflows over the past month.

Furthermore, hedge funds have significantly increased their exposure to Bitcoin Price, with reports indicating a $291 million addition to Bitcoin ETFs recently. This influx of institutional capital underscores a broader acceptance and integration of cryptocurrencies into traditional financial systems.

Speculative Bets: Eyes on $300,000

Amid the bullish trend, some traders are placing ambitious bets on Bitcoin’s future trajectory. Options market data shows traders placing bets on Bitcoin Price hitting $300,000 by the end of June. While such projections are speculative, they reflect the heightened optimism and dynamic nature of the current crypto market.
